Corporate Finance 5th Edition by Berk and DeMarzo

Corporate Finance 5th Edition: Corporate finance is a vital aspect of modern business management, encompassing financial decision-making and strategies that drive a company’s growth and sustainability. In this article, we delve into the 5th edition of “Corporate Finance” by Jonathan Berk and Peter DeMarzo, offering a concise yet comprehensive overview of this esteemed textbook.

Introduction: Grasping Corporate Finance Essentials

Corporate Finance by Berk and DeMarzo is an authoritative textbook widely used in academic and professional circles. It serves as a fundamental guide to understanding the core principles and techniques underpinning corporate financial management.

Key Concepts in Corporate Finance

  1. Time Value of Money (TVM): The book begins by elucidating the importance of TVM, demonstrating how money’s value changes over time and its relevance in financial decision-making.
  2. Risk and Return: Berk and DeMarzo articulate the delicate balance between risk and return, a cornerstone concept essential for investment and financing choices.
  3. Valuation: Understanding how to accurately value a company is a critical skill. The book covers various valuation methodologies, providing practical insights into determining a firm’s worth.

Financial Instruments and Markets

The text thoroughly covers different financial instruments and markets, highlighting their roles in the modern financial landscape. This section equips readers with knowledge to navigate these complex arenas efficiently.

Capital Budgeting and Investment Decisions

Efficient allocation of capital is central to a company’s success. Berk and DeMarzo elucidate methodologies for evaluating potential investments, ensuring optimal decision-making in capital budgeting.

Financing Strategies and Capital Structure

  1. Debt vs. Equity: The book delves into the trade-offs between using debt or equity for financing and how to strike the right balance to optimize a firm’s capital structure.
  2. Cost of Capital: Understanding the cost of capital is vital. This section elaborates on the methodologies to compute it, aiding in sound financial decisions.

Working Capital Management and Financial Policies

Efficient management of working capital is essential for a company’s day-to-day operations. The authors expound on how sound financial policies can impact a firm’s liquidity and profitability.

Mergers, Acquisitions, and Corporate Governance

This section delves into the strategic aspects of mergers and acquisitions, shedding light on the process, valuation, and the crucial role of corporate governance in these transactions.
